Tobias Wolf f1ae2eb4f1 systemd: Add boolean option to enable --no-block
In our environment we have custom services that need to be stopped and
restarted very gracefully to not interrupt active sessions.

A stop job, depending on the state, can take up to 20 minutes until the
process exits. It simply reacts to SIGTERM with a graceful shutdown.

By default, systemctl blocks until the job has completed, which leads to
Ansible hanging on this task for up to 20 minutes.

Thankfully systemctl supports the `--no-block` flag which lets the job
continue in the background.

This PR adds support for that flag as the `no_block` boolean option.

From the man page:

   --no-block
       Do not synchronously wait for the requested operation to
       finish. If this is not specified, the job will be
       verified, enqueued and systemctl will wait until the
       unit's start-up is completed. By passing this argument,
       it is only verified and enqueued. This option may not be
       combined with --wait.

Dag Wieers 1ad55ec9de Consistent path attribute for file-related modules
Not all file-related modules consistently use "path" as the attribute to specify a single filename, some use "dest", others use "name". Most do have aliases for either "name" or "destfile".

This change makes "path" the default attribute for (single) file-related modules, but also adds "dest" and "name" as aliases, so that people can use a consistent way of attributing paths, but also to ensure backward compatibility with existing playbooks.

NOTE: The reason for changing this, is that it makes Ansible needlessly harder to use if you have to remember that e.g. the xattr module requires the name attribute, the lineinfile module requires a dest attribute, and the stat module requires a path attribute.

Toshio Kuratomi 5536ffe978 Fix OSX defaults for lists
In modern ansible, parameters default to string type.  This causes
issues for polymorphic parameters like this module's value param.  note
that this fix restores ansible-2.0 and previous behaviour but it is not
perfect.  If a parameter is specified via key=value or given on the
commandline then it will be a string before it reaches the module code.
There's nothing we can do about that.

Gregor Giesen b87ef7772f cron: replacement for os.getlogin() (#4777)
os.getlogin() returns the user logged in on the controlling terminal. However
'crontab' only looks for the login name of the process' real user id which
pwd.getpwuid(os.getuid())[0] does provide.

While in most cases there is no difference, the former might fail under certain
circumstances (e.g. a lxc container connected by attachment without login),
throwing the error 'OSError: [Errno 25] Inappropriate ioctl for device'.

Christian Schwarz e526b2ad3d system/service.py: fix false-positive service enablement on FreeBSD. (#4283)
sysrc(8) does not exit with non-zero status when encountering a
permission error.

By using service(8) `service <name> enabled`, we now check the actual
semantics expressed through calling sysrc(8), i.e. we check if the
service enablement worked from the rc(8) system's perspective.

Note that in case service(8) detects the wrong value is still set,
we still output the sysrc(8) output in the fail_json() call:
the user can derive the exact reason of failure from sysrc(8) output.

Dmitry Marakasov 13d7a61160 Fix crontab argument order for writing (#3750)
Currently, when writing user's crontab, ansible calls

    crontab <file> -u <user>

This is incorrect according to crontab(1) on both FreeBSD and Linux,
which suggest that file argument should be the last.

At least on FreeBSD, this leads to incorrect cron module bahavior which
writes to root's crontab instead of users's
